What the hay?

We bought native grass and wild flower seed mix and planted it. It was then covered with straw. As native species it will germinate in the spring. Imagine our surprise when we got up there this past weekend when we had grass growing. Apparently in the straw there was seeds of some sort of grass. I am not happy about it on one level but ecstatic on another - it will help control erosion.
